Question: My 6 year old son has frequent loose stools with abdominal cramps and now he has a purple dots all over his butt cheeks- should I be concerned?
The day before yesterday the loose stools started and he went at least once an hour. Yesterday was better he went a few times in the morning and was fine most of the day, he pooped before bedtime then woke up at 3am and has gone 3-4 times since then - I just saw this rash this morning
doctor
Answered by Dr. Arun (15 minutes later)
Brief Answer:
Yes could be infection of skin

Detailed Answer:
Hi
Thanks for writing to us.
Loose stools usually cause reddish rash.
But purple dots indicate infection of skin ( bacterial or fungal like candida)
It is better to consult your doctor.
He may need antifungal or antiseptic ointments along with emollients .
Avoid wipes and tissue to clean.
Better to clean with water and mild soap.
